Govt Raises Petrol Price by Rs4.53, High-Speed Diesel by Rs8.14

The government of Pakistan has announced a significant increase in the prices of petrol and high-speed diesel (HSD) effective April 16th.

According to a notification from the Finance Division, the price of petrol will rise by Rs4.53 per litre, reaching a new rate of Rs293.94 per litre. Meanwhile, the price of high-speed diesel will see a hike of Rs8.14 per litre, bringing it to Rs290.38.
